A physical quantity CC is calculated using the formula C=xyzC = \frac{x \cdot y}{z}, where xx, yy, and zz are positive variables. If xx is increased by 20%20\%, yy is decreased by 10%10\%, and zz is increased by 25%25\%, what is the net percentage change in CC?

Cevap

13.6% decrease
The new value CC' is related to the original value CC by the scale factor 1.20×0.901.25=1.081.25=0.864\frac{1.20 \times 0.90}{1.25} = \frac{1.08}{1.25} = 0.864. Subtracting 1 gives 0.136-0.136, which corresponds to a 13.6% decrease.

1
Express the modified variables in terms of their original values using decimal multipliers.
x=1.20xx' = 1.20x, y=0.90yy' = 0.90y, and z=1.25zz' = 1.25z.
An increase of 20% corresponds to a factor of 1.20, a decrease of 10% corresponds to 0.90, and an increase of 25% corresponds to 1.25.
2
Substitute the modified variables into the formula for CC.
C=(1.20x)(0.90y)1.25z=(1.20×0.901.25)xyz=(1.081.25)CC' = \frac{(1.20x)(0.90y)}{1.25z} = \left(\frac{1.20 \times 0.90}{1.25}\right) \frac{xy}{z} = \left(\frac{1.08}{1.25}\right) C.
Separate the numerical scale factor from the original expression C=xyzC = \frac{xy}{z}.
3
Evaluate the combined scale factor as a decimal.
1.081.25=108125=8641000=0.864\frac{1.08}{1.25} = \frac{108}{125} = \frac{864}{1000} = 0.864.
Multiplying the numerator and denominator by 8 simplifies the fraction to a thousandths decimal.
4
Calculate the net percentage change in CC.
Percentage Change=(0.8641)×100%=0.136×100%=13.6%\text{Percentage Change} = (0.864 - 1) \times 100\% = -0.136 \times 100\% = -13.6\%.
A factor less than 1 indicates a decrease of (10.864)×100%=13.6%(1 - 0.864) \times 100\% = 13.6\%.
